開発●オープンソース
URL●http://clisp.cons.org/

図

 「CLISP」はオープンソースのCommon Lisp処理系です。Lispは1958年に生まれた古い言語ですが,多様な方言が生まれ,なかなか統一仕様が決まりませんでした。1994年にANSI標準としてようやく登場したのがCommon Lispです。現在は,Lispと言えばCommon Lispを指すのが普通になりました。

 Common Lispは,手続き型,関数型,オブジェクト指向といったプログラミング手法に対応している柔軟な言語です。複数の手法を組み合わせることも可能です。カッコを大量に使うことで有名で,C言語やJavaといった言語に慣れた方からは,奇妙に見えるかもしれません。しかし,CやJavaとは別世界とも言えるLispの世界を学ぶことで新しい知見を得られるでしょう。